VCIT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2023 in Review
929 of the 6,310 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Vanguard Intermediate-Term Corporate Bond ETF (VCIT) for Q3 2023, worth a combined $31.2B — up 0.17% from $31.2B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 90 funds opened new VCIT positions and 83 closed out — a net gain of 7 holders — while 432 added to existing stakes and 279 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$423M. The largest seller was Meiji Yasuda Life Insurance, exiting entirely with an estimated $876M sold.
